Smart Double Storey House Plans for Narrow Melbourne Blocks
A narrow block can still hold a generous, light-filled and practical home. The key is not simply adding a second level. It is designing every metre with purpose: garage, stair, natural light, storage, privacy and ground-floor connection to outdoor space.

Hastings Home Builders: What to Know Before Building on the Western Port Side
Building in Hastings is not the same as building in a generic Melbourne estate. The suburb sits on the Western Port side of the Mornington Peninsula, with established residential streets, coastal influences, rural-fringe blocks and practical family needs. A good home here needs to handle site access, orientation, planning controls, storage, weather and clear cost expectation.

Modern Country Home Designs: Rural Character With Contemporary Comfort
A country home should feel settled into its landscape. It should catch the right light, protect you from harsh weather, make the most of long views, and give family life the storage, warmth and flexibility it needs. The best modern country homes are designed around the land first.
